Price Comparison

When it comes to price, the Safety 1st Turn and Go 360 DLX Rotating All-in-One Convertible Car Seat is about 17% cheaper than the Graco Turn2Me 3-in-1 Convertible Car Seat. Specifically, Safety 1st's seat retails for $349.99, while Graco's model is priced at $399.99. This $50 difference may make the Safety 1st option more appealing for budget-conscious parents looking for quality and safety features in a convertible car seat. Both seats are designed for long-term use, accommodating children from infancy to the booster stage, but the lower price point of the Safety 1st model offers potential savings for families.

Safety Features

Safety features are critical when choosing a convertible car seat, and both the Graco Turn2Me and Safety 1st Turn and Go 360 DLX excel in this area. The Graco Turn2Me is Graco ProtectPlus Engineered, providing enhanced protection across different crash types, including frontal and side impacts. On the other hand, the Safety 1st model boasts SecureTech technology with red-to-green visual indicators that help ensure the seat belt is properly tightened, addressing a common concern among parents. Both products meet or exceed federal safety standards, making them reliable choices for child safety. However, Graco's emphasis on advanced engineering may provide an edge for those prioritizing crash protection.

Installation Ease

When it comes to installation, the Graco Turn2Me stands out with its SnugLock technology, enabling installation in under a minute. This feature ensures that parents can secure the car seat quickly and efficiently, which is crucial for busy families. Conversely, the Safety 1st Turn and Go 360 DLX simplifies installation with its built-in vehicle belt lock-off arm and SecureTech indicators, ensuring a tight fit without the need for constant adjustments. While both seats offer user-friendly installation methods, Graco's speed with SnugLock may appeal to parents who value quick and hassle-free setups.

Versatility and Use Modes

Both the Graco Turn2Me and Safety 1st Turn and Go 360 DLX are designed for extended use, transitioning from rear-facing to forward-facing and booster modes. Graco's model provides three modes: rear-facing harness (4-40 lbs), forward-facing harness (22-65 lbs), and highback booster (40-100 lbs). Meanwhile, the Safety 1st offers similar versatility with a 360-degree rotation feature, allowing easy access to your child. The Safety 1st model also supports children from 5-40 lbs in rear-facing mode and up to 100 lbs in booster mode. This flexibility in both seats ensures they can accommodate your child from infancy through their early years, making them long-term investments.

Comfort and Adjustability

In terms of comfort, both car seats offer adjustable features to accommodate growing children. The Graco Turn2Me includes a No-Rethread Simply Safe Adjust Harness System that allows simultaneous adjustment of the headrest and harness through ten positions, ensuring a tailored fit as your child grows. The Safety 1st Turn and Go 360 DLX also features a 10-position headrest and harness system, along with a plush infant insert for added comfort. Both seats prioritize the comfort of your child, but Graco's system may be slightly more convenient for parents who want to adjust the fit without re-threading.
